How To Fix BlackBerry Desktop Software Installation Files Cannot Be Validated

Amongst the “troublesome” softwares is RIM’s BlackBerry Desktop Manager which keeps popping up this error message:

“The installation files cannot be validated. Please verify the installer package and try again”

Thanks to an article at  Microsoft’s TechNet Forum, I was finally able to get the application to install and here’s how you can get rid of that error message and successfully install BlackBerry Desktop Software on your computer.

NOTE: I’m running Windows 7 Starter Edition 32-bit SP 1

Right click and save the following certificate to your computer > > BlackBerry Desktop Certificate.

Open Internet Explorer and go to Internet Options. Switch to the Content Tab as shown in the image below and then click on Certificates.

BlackBerry Desktop Manager Installation Validation Fix Certificate

On that page, click on import to launch a wizard that will guide you through the importation of the BlackBerry certificate you just downloaded above.

Once the import has been successfully completed, simply close Internet Explorer and try your BlackBerry Software installation again.

The error message should be no more now and your application will install hitch free.
